    i have a 5th gen ipod, i recently switched computers from windows to a mac. I've synched my music and photos, however my ipod won't recognise mp4 films other than the ones i've purchased from itunes. Does anyone know how to resolve this ?. Thanks.

    This usually means that either the file is not in the proper format (MPEG4/AAC LC or H.264/AAC LC) or that the format is not in complicnce with the limitation of the iPod player for the correct format. Try opening the file with the QT Player and check the format using the "Show movie info" and/or "Show movie properties" option. If not in the correct fomat, then use a converter to to make your movie iPod compatible. (The specific application to do this will depend on your OS, the source format, and your willingnes to go with free/commercial software.) If the movie is already supposed to be in an iPod compatible format, then the usual problem is one of your video data rate peaking above the limitation of the iPod to play it. In this case you can try lowering your target video data rate or switch to a single pass conversion mode which tends to "clip" such peaks more effectively.

  • Can't put videos on ipod

    i have bought a ipod video 30gb. but when i try to copy any videos into my ipod. there is a message that is doesn't works. at this site they say that i have to convert my video with iTunes. and when i do this, i can copy the video into my ipod, but there is no sound. what is wrong?
    thank you

    Quicktime, Quicktime Pro and iTunes don't convert "muxed" ( muxed means multiplexed where the audio and video are stored on the same track) video files properly. It only plays the video and not the audio.
    See:iPod plays video but not audio.
    You need a 3rd party converter to convert the file with both audio and video.
    See this for help: Guide to converting video for iPod (Mac/Windows).

    I have an ipod 30g but I can't transfer videos from my computer to the ipot only the videos that I buy from itunes, and I bought the quick time 7 pro to convert my videos but it dosen't work or maybe I don't know how to do it, can any one help me with that?
    Thanks

    As Jeff pointed out, the Videora iPod Converter (free) is a Windows specific application that you should probably install if for no other reason that to convert "muxed" (single audio/video stream multimedia) formats. However, since you have already paid for QT Pro, I don't suggest you simply toss it away. While QT Pro is very slow when using the dedicated "Movie to iPod (320x240)" export option, it can also be used with the "Movie to MPEG4" manual preset collection to enter settings which can be much faster. In addition, QT Pro employs a gernerally "tight" compression strategy which may come in handy with some movie content. Basically, different converters work somewhat differently and sometimes one works better than another with a particular movie or if a single application is used, will need to be "tweaked" to operate at its best. So it is always a good idea to have more than one converter available if needed. After a fair amount of use you will likely gravitate to one application for general use based on the file types you use most often and their content.

  • Can I set MP3 files as "Podcast" so that I can get the blue "Unplayed" dot?

    Here's my scenario: I have a whole bunch of audio files of Spanish lessons that are in MP3 format that I want to put on to my iPod. There's quite a lot of them: 82 in fact, and they're titled lesson 1, lesson 2, lesson 3, etc.
    In order for me to be able to see at a glance, from one day to the next, what files I have listened to, or to be more precise, what was the LAST file I listened to and what is the NEXT file I should listen to, I was wondering if there was some way I could somehow have these regular MP3 files show up as PODCASTS?
    The reason I ask this is because non-played podcasts have that little blue dot next to them that shows that they have not been played, and played podcasts don't have that little blue dot.
    Obviously, if I could have my Spanish audio files as podcasts, with blue dots, then I could see instantly what is the next file I have to listen to, without having to try and remember the lesson number.
    Anyone have any ideas? Thanks in advance...

    Might take a little work, but you can do it be creating an RSS file for the content, dumping it on a web server, and "subscribing" to it.
    * Grab an RSS file from any podcast and save it on your system.
    * Edit the file, changing all the description data to something relevant (or removing it)
    * For the episodes, change the file location reference from "http://..." to "file://localhost/...thefile_on_your_harddrive". This makes the RSS file only useful to someone who already has the files. It also results in iTunes duplicating the files as you subscribe and it "downloads" each episode.
    You may also be able to use GarageBand '06 to make a suitable RSS file, but I haven't ever tried this.
